Output 0593f6844ab3ea0e7115ccbef139f7d379280a7eccc63323801e1c1576552d3e:99

value
131072
script pubkey
OP_0 OP_PUSHBYTES_20 c52ac7688860687f86192f29bf7b61227b8042ca
address
bc1qc54vw6ygvp58lpse9u5m77mpyfacqsk2raxw59
transaction
0593f6844ab3ea0e7115ccbef139f7d379280a7eccc63323801e1c1576552d3e
spent
true